Caracolillo is the peaberry bean — the small, round, single-seed coffee cherry that Cuban roasters have prized for its concentrated body and clean finish. This is the bean behind a proper cafecito: dark-roasted, finely ground, three 8 oz bricks ready for the cafetera.

The grind is set for stovetop espresso. Pack the funnel of a moka pot without tamping hard, brew over medium heat, and whip the first drops with sugar until the espumita turns pale and thick. That foam on top is the marker of a cafecito made right.

Common Uses: cafecito, colada for the office or family table, cortadito with a splash of steamed milk, café con leche at breakfast with tostada cubana.

Cultural Context: Caracolillo carries a quieter reputation than the red-box brands — it's the bean older Cuban households reach for when they want a fuller cup. Less Miami ventanita, more home cafetera. A hidden-gem roast in the diaspora pantry.

Pairs With: María cookies, pastelitos de guayaba, tostada with butter, an afternoon merienda when the cafecito doubles as the reason to sit down.
